創建Oracle數據庫中的schema是管理Oracle數據庫的重要步驟之一。使用Oracle的命令行工具cmd,可以方便地創建schema。下面將結合具體實例介紹如何使用cmd創建Oracle數據庫中的schema。
首先,需要登錄到Oracle數據庫。可以使用以下命令登錄:
sqlplus /nolog conn username/password@databaseName
其中,username、password和databaseName分別對應所需的用戶名、密碼和數據庫名稱。登錄成功后,可以開始創建一個新的schema。
在Oracle數據庫中創建schema需要執行以下幾個步驟:
- 創建schema用戶
- 給用戶授權
- 創建schema對象
下面將分別介紹這三個步驟。
1. 創建schema用戶
在Oracle數據庫中,可以使用以下命令創建新的schema用戶:
CREATE USER schema_name IDENTIFIED BY password;
其中,schema_name和password分別對應所需的schema用戶名和密碼。執行完上述命令后,將創建一個新的schema用戶。
2. 給用戶授權
為了讓schema用戶能夠訪問數據庫中的其他對象,需要對其進行授權。下面是授權命令的示例:
GRANT connect, resource, create view, create synonym TO schema_name;
上述命令授權了schema用戶可以連接數據庫、創建視圖和同義詞,以及資源對象的創建。如果需要授權更多對象,可以在命令中添加對應的權限。
3. 創建schema對象
在schema中創建對象的過程也非常簡單。以下是創建表的示例:
CREATE TABLE schema_name.table_name ( column1 datatype, column2 datatype, column3 datatype, ... , columnN datatype);
其中,table_name是要創建的表的名稱,column1~N是表中的列名,datatype是列中使用的數據類型。
上述三個步驟執行完畢后,就完成了Oracle數據庫中schema的創建過程。通過cmd可以方便地執行以上步驟,并完成其他管理任務。例如,可以使用cmd在Oracle數據庫中進行備份、恢復、監控等各種管理操作。
總之,使用cmd創建Oracle數據庫中的schema是Oracle數據庫管理中的一個基本步驟。以上介紹的方法可以很好地完成schema的創建工作,但是在實際操作中,需要針對具體情況進行適當調整。